The Washington Capitals cut 20 additional players, including the five players reported Saturday who were placed on waivers, on Sunday after taking Saturday off.

In addition to the players placed on waivers, left winger Ilya Protas, 78th overall pick in June by Washington, reassigned to the OHL’s Windsor Spitfires and defenseman Vincent Iorio, 55th overall pick (and first by the Capitals) in of the 2021 season. The NHL draft pick, on loan to the AHL’s Hershey Bears, was among the most notable names to be cut on Sunday.

The updated training camp roster, which is reduced to 29 without accounting for center Nicklas Backstrom and right wing TJ Oshie (both of whom will be placed on long-term injured reserve at the start of the season ), can be viewed here.

The Capitals have two exhibition games remaining (against the Columbus Blue Jackets on Monday, against the Boston Bruins on Saturday, October 5).

Their final 23-man roster is expected at 5 p.m. ET on Monday, October 7. Washington will open the regular season on Saturday, October 12 against the New Jersey Devils.
